Anlotibib (AL3818) is a kind of innovative medicines approved by State Food and Drug Administration(SFDA:2011L00661) which was researched by Jiangsu Chia-tai Tianqing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d. Anlotinib is a kinase inhibitor of receptor tyrosine with multi-targets, especially for VEGFR2、VEGFR3、PDGFRβ and c-Kit. It has the obvious resistance to new angiogenesis. The trial is to explore the efficacy and safety profile of Anlotinib in patients with advanced Renal Cell Carcinoma(RCC) that have failed to TKIs therapy.

| Measure | Description | Time Frame |
|---|---|---|
| Progress Free Survival (PFS) | The PFS time is defined as time from randomization to locoregional or systemic recurrence, second malignancy or death due to any cause; censored observations will be the last date of: "death", "last tumor assessment", "last follow up date" or "last date in drug log" | each 42 days up to PD or death (up to 36 months) |
| Measure | Description | Time Frame |
|---|---|---|
| Objective Response Rate | To evaluate the effectiveness of Anlotinib Hydrochloric Capsule by enhanced CT/MRI scan every two cycles. Objective Response Rate (ORR) is defined as participants who had complete response (CR) or partial response(PR) divided by the total number of patients. | each 42 days up to intolerance the toxicity or PD (up to 36 months) |

| Disease Control Rate (DCR) | To evaluate the effectiveness of Anlotinib Hydrochloric Capsule by enhanced CT/MRI scan every two cycles. Disease Control Rate (DCR) defined as the percentage of participants with Disease Control best overall response (complete response, partial response or stable disease). | each 42 days up to intolerance the toxicity or PD (up to 36 months) |
| Overall Survival (OS) | OS was defined as time from date of randomization to date of death due to any cause. For participants still alive at the time of analysis, OS time was censored on last date that participants were known to be alive. | From randomization until death (up to 36 months) |
